The perception of seating quality in public and commercial spaces is fundamentally anchored in the tactile experience of the cushion. While upholstery and frame design are visible, the invisible engineering of the internal foam—specifically the multi-layer density ratio—dictates the seating performance over time. A balanced ratio typically combines a high-density base for structural support and load distribution with a lower-density top layer for initial comfort and pressure relief. Achieving this equilibrium is a technical challenge, particularly when the seating must also meet rigorous fire safety and durability standards. How to Choose the Right Seating for Comfort

When procuring seating, facility managers should evaluate comfort through the prism of “density-to-application” matching.

First, analyze the average user session length. If users are seated for longer than 60 minutes, prioritize brands using dual-density foam technology, which provides a supportive base with a responsive top layer. Second, inquire about the “Indentation Load Deflection” (ILD) ratings of the foam. A higher ILD indicates firmer foam, which is generally more durable, while a lower ILD indicates a softer feel. Finally, consider the environment’s climate and usage frequency. Cold-molded foam, as used by industry leaders, generally offers better environmental resistance and shape retention over years of service compared to layered, glued-foam combinations.

FAQs

Q: Why is cold-molded foam considered superior to cut foam?

A: Cold-molded foam is created in a mold, resulting in a more consistent cellular structure and a “skin” that provides extra durability and shape retention. Cut foam, while cheaper, is more prone to uneven density and faster degradation over time.

Q: Can you have a seat that is both soft and durable?

A: Yes. By using a dual-density approach, manufacturers can pair a high-density base (for structure) with a lower-density top layer (for comfort). This prevents the user from “hitting” the seat frame while providing the desired surface softness.

Q: How often does foam need to be replaced in public seating?

A: In high-quality commercial seating, properly specified cold-molded foam should last 7 to 10 years, depending on usage frequency and maintenance, before requiring a refresh. If a seat feels “flat,” it is typically a sign that the foam’s cell structure has collapsed beyond recovery.
